The iconic Indian Thali (a large round platter holding various small bowls) is the visual epitome of Indian lifestyle. It is built around zero-waste principles and perfect nutritional balance, offering carbohydrates, proteins, fats, fiber, and probiotics on a single plate. In Ayurveda, food is viewed as medicine. The concept of Ahara (diet) teaches that what we consume directly impacts not only our physical health but also our mental and emotional well-being.
